代码编织梦想

Load balancer does not have available server for client问题,是因为消费端没有调用成功服务端。下面四步是必备的,可以检查一番。

1.写nacos发现的启动类注解。

@SpringBootApplication
@EnableDiscoveryClient
@EnableFeignClients
public class MeetingConsumerApplication {
}

2.在两端yml文件中配置nacos地址。

server:
  port: 8002
spring:
  application:
    name: meeting-consumer
  cloud:
    nacos:
      discovery:
        server-addr: 127.0.0.1:8848

3.写openfeign的接口。

@Service
@FeignClient(value = "meeting-producer")
public interface FeignService {

    @RequestMapping("/findInfo")
    public Personinfo findInfo();
}

4.开启服务端的endpoint。

management:
  endpoint:
    web:
      exposure:
        include:'*'
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
本文链接:https://blog.csdn.net/LiangDongPath/article/details/127405542

Load balancer does not have available server for client:xxxx-爱代码爱编程

Load balancer does not have available server for client:eureka-producer Spring Cloud 报错 首先确保这个服务client在注册中心有没有这里我的eureka-producer是存在的,但是为森么Eureka-Produce-Feign找不到呢? 我们再去看服务Eureka-

【Java异常】com.netflix.client.ClientException: Load balancer does not have available server for client-爱代码爱编程

本文目录 一、问题描述 二、错误原因 三、解决方案 3.1 方案1 3.2 方案2 一、问题描述 报错信息如下 Caused by: com.netflix.client.ClientException: Load balancer does not have available server for client: basic-iot-c

Feign报错 :Load balancer does not have available server for client:XXX-爱代码爱编程

Feign报错 :com.netflix.client.ClientException: Load balancer does not have available server for client:XXX 第一步,检查feign 调用的服务的名字是否正确,当然这是大家常用的方式,发现名字是对的才会在网上搜索。 我的问题是本来调用的好好的,结果把s

Spring Cloud Feign启动Load balancer does not have available server for client分析-爱代码爱编程

项目场景: Spring Cloud Feign 学习过程中遇到Feign访问的时候报错Load balancer does not have available server for client 问题描述: 完整报错日志如下 path [] threw exception [Request processing failed; nested

Feign:Load balancer does not have available server for client:xxx-爱代码爱编程

初学Feign,在发起远程调用时报错:Load balancer does not have available server for client:xxx 问题翻译过来就是:负载平衡器没有可用于客户端的服务器 报错原因:Feign已经集成了Ribbon自动实现了负载均衡,当Feign在服务列表做负载均衡时没有发现可用的服务就会报这个错误。 解决办法

sa markdown_zylgbin的博客-爱代码爱编程

文章目录 第 1 章 计算机组成与体系结构1.1 计算机系统组成1.1.1 计算机硬件的组成1.1.2 计算机系统结构的分类1.1.3 复杂指令集系统与精简指令集系统1.1.4 总线 1.2 存储器系统1.

[附源码]java计算机毕业设计ssm大学生心理健康管理系统_米恩网络的博客-爱代码爱编程

项目运行 环境配置: Jdk1.8 + Tomcat7.0 + Mysql + HBuilderX(Webstorm也行)+ Eclispe(IntelliJ IDEA,Eclispe,MyEclispe,Sts都支持)。 项目技术: SSM + mybatis + Maven + Vue 等等组成,B/S模式 + Maven管理等等。

nacos注册中心,load balancer does not have available server for client_nacos load balancer does not have available server_如刀割热的博客-爱代码爱编程

这个错误找了很久,一开始用的是eureka,中途切换到nacos,结果报Load balancer does not have available server for clien错误,网上的方法试了个遍,但都没用,主要原因是Feign在 这个版本后不再使用ribbon,所以我们在pom文件中还需要导入loadbalancer依赖 但是可能有人导入后会

load balancer does not have available server for client_nacos load balancer does not have available server-爱代码爱编程

这个问题网上很多都说是feign的问题,我这里其实是ribbon的问题 我的项目本来是不报错的,然后不知道改了什么报了这个错,网上搜遍了都没有解决 我自定义了Feign的拦截器和Ribbon的负载均衡算法,就两个一起排除 先把Feign的拦截器排除了,发现其实是Ribbon的问题,我的改动是, 本来ribbon自定义负载均衡方法要重写下面这个 @

网关报错:load balancer does not have available server for client: xxx-爱代码爱编程

文章目录 项目场景:问题描述原因分析:解决方案:开启饥饿加载模式,启动的时候初始化客户端完整配置.yml示例 项目场景: 项目在部署到测试坏境过程中,项目已经成功启动了,可是请求接口还是报50

[附源码]java计算机毕业设计ssm大学校园二手教材与书籍-爱代码爱编程

项目运行 环境配置: Jdk1.8 + Tomcat7.0 + Mysql + HBuilderX(Webstorm也行)+ Eclispe(IntelliJ IDEA,Eclispe,MyEclispe,Sts都支持)。 项目技术: SSM + mybatis + Maven + Vue 等等组成,B/S模式 + Maven管理等等。